Overseas possession of Great Britain


 
 

REFERENCE: Saint Helena, Ascension and Tristan da Cunha is an overseas territory of Great Britain, consisting of the islands of Saint Helena and Ascension, as well as the Tristan da Cunha archipelago, located in the South Atlantic west of the African coast. It was called Saint Helena and Dependencies until September 1, 2009, when a new constitution came into force, securing equal status for each island group.
